Anneliese Dodds and Labour Party loyalty

Why Labour’s chair puts party loyalty ahead of personal ambition. Plus, do Labour’s trade union links push it left?

Stephen Bush and Ailbhe Rea discuss their interview with Anneliese Dodds. They explore what she said and didn’t say about her treatment by the party leadership, and the strategy for the Labour Party.

Then in You Ask Us, they answer a listener’s question on whether Labour needs to drop the trade union link.
